Like you, I have always put a few extra lbs of air in my tyres. Well it is free. I have my 16s gridspokes on at the moment, and they are shod with Avon Z5’s . I always check my tyre pressure every Sunday morning,habit,with everything else. Tyre pressures I noticed were 35lbs all round. I had noticed how jiggley the suspension had become, also quite hard. It was then I noticed that they are V speed rated and extra load,XL. I am pretty sure that you are right about the harder ride quality of XL rated tyres.I took them down to the correct pressure’s, 32 front 30 rear and the ride improved. I run contour wheels with Goodyear Efficientgrip on, and they are a much more comfortable tyre, and what seems a much quieter tyre. They are rated quieter,but the difference is really noticeable even with more pressure in them.
